Understanding Medical Examinations: A Guide to Certificates and Records
Medical examinations can sometimes feel overwhelming, especially when it comes to acquiring certificates and records. This process is crucial for tracking your health journey and guaranteeing accurate information across your healthcare engagements.
To effectively navigate this process, here's some key points:
* **Know the Types of Certificates:** There are various types of medical certificates, various with a specific purpose. Common examples include fitness-for-duty certificates, vaccination records, and health summaries.
* **Request Your Records in Writing:** When requesting your medical records, it's recommended to do so in writing. This provides a clear record of your request and helps guarantee that your request is properly processed.
* **Understand Record Retention Policies:** Medical facilities have established policies regarding how long they retain records. Become aware yourself with these policies to avoid any unforeseen delays or issues when requesting past information.
* **Keep get more info Your Records Organized:** Maintain a central location for your medical certificates and records. This can be a physical folder or an electronic database.
Remember, being engaged about your medical records empowers you to take control of your health information and make educated decisions.
